Eggplants, well, I think Sicilians have mastered using eggplants. We saw variety after variety of eggplants. We had eggplant lasagna, eggplant roll-ups, ricotta cheese sandwiched between eggplant slices.
Veal Involtini - essentially this is meat rolled around breadcrumbs and either fried, baked or grilled. These were very thin slices of veal. This dish makes good use of breadcrumbs and a small amount of meat.
